12.12.2014 - Is the commodity crash,volatility in equities a danger sign for global economy?
Energy prices have crashed to the lowest level in five years, so are metals and agri-commodities while volatility in equities have increased raising concerns about global economic growth. In a linear way, it is always easy to say that lower commodity prices signal the strengthening of recessionary trends or absence or recovery signals in the economy. If that were so, every region should have the same economic growth but in reality Eurozone remains weak while US is on the edge of recovery with markets eagerly awaiting the likelihood of an interest rate hike.
